PROGRAM DIRECTOR AND HEAD COACH
Laura Caldwell
This is Laura Caldwell's third year as head coach for the Lady Eagles after taking an eleven year sabbatical from coaching. Previously Laura led the girl's volleyball program from 1990 - 1998, making it to the final-four five times and winning a state championship in the process. She is very excited to have returned to coaching at Faith after taking time off to be with her family. Laura played volleyball throughout high-school and also played four years at Ft. Lewis College in Durango. She has experienced much success, including a 61-game winning streak, a record of 251-38, being awarded Coach of the Year, and becoming the first Faith coach inducted into the Metro-League Hall of Fame. In addition, Laura teaches Algebra 2, Analytic Geometry and Calculus at Faith. She is married to Shawn Caldwell and they have four children: Davis, Jordan, Gunnar, and Brooke. Laura is looking forward to working with a special group of girls this year and can't wait to see what God has in store for the program.
JUNIOR VARSITY HEAD COACH & VARSITY ASSISTANT COACH
Chris Powers
Chris Powers has been coaching girls volleyball for 17 years. He has coached both club and high school during that time. He has taken home a few state championships at the levels he has coached. Since coaching JV at Faith he has taken the championship trophy home for the CA tournament every year. He recently coached the Greeley Showdown championship team at the 16's level for Momentum Volleyball Club. He loves to instill Godly values and Godly work ethic into his girls. He loves to teach them the secret aspects of the game that can give them the edge over their opponents. Coach Powers is also a high level player in the state of Colorado. He has been playing Division 1 USA volleyball for many years and has competed in national tournaments in Dallas, Phoenix, Minneapolis, Atlanta, Austin, New Orleans and Denver through the help of local volleyball magnate, Tommy Kawano. Chris Powers is often considered the "King of the Grass" by the local volleyball community because of his success in doubles tournaments throughout the years. In the last 11 years of playing 149 doubles volleyball tournaments, he has amassed a staggering 74 1st place victories, 26 2nd place finishes and 18 3rd place finishes. He is highly competitive on the court, but has a more laid-back approach to coaching. He will often be seen instructing the girls on the sidelines and rarely seems flustered despite the girls current game status. Coach Powers is thrilled to be working with Laura Caldwell and Stacey Dozer this year.
